The Griffin - Issue 28

Please click here for the latest newsletter Part 1 and click here for Part 2.

The Griffin - Issue 27

Please click here for Part 1 and for Part 2 click here

©2020 by Thomas Lord Audley School.
The Thomas Lord Audley School is a member of The Sigma Trust, which is a company limited by guarantee registered in England and Wales, Company No 7926573.